Debunking Myths About the Teenage Brain with Dr. Daniel Siegel

On Our Minds - En podcast av Student Reporting Labs

Special Mental Health Correspondent Deesha Panchal interviews Dr. Daniel Siegel, Clinical Professor of Psychiatry at the UCLA School of Medicine. Dr. Siegel explains that teens are not "raging" with hormones, as many people think. Instead, what's really going on? The teenage brain is being remodeled.
